Considering the recent history I think cat needs credit.  A lot of little things being implemented that all manufacturers should do.  EPS and premium gauges available on most models.  6” Dooley carbides and the arrowhead track available from the factory. Ice scratchers as standard equipment.  A professional release that was simple to understand.  Have never been a CAT guy, but I have to say they did everything they could here with this release.  Imagine buying a snowmobile that you didn’t have to drop an additional $2500 in accessories on.

From what I read it’s on in eco mode.  You have to hold the break while the machine is at a complete stop to make it work.  So if you pull into a stop and don’t hold the break your sled stays running.  If in sport mode you set it once (on or off) and then it stays that way.  So you can shut it off and forget it ever existed.  It’s a novel idea.  Real question is, is there a long term reliability issue from using it all the time or not.  RER has proven to be very reliable.  Does this work the same way saving fuel in the engine and timing the ignition to make it re-fire after a stop?  Or is the starter used for the starting?
